Part A: Vocabulary
1–5. Match the definitions:
1.
D (homozygous) — genotypes made of the same alleles
2.
A (alleles) — different forms of genes for a single trait
3.
B (dominant) — gene that is always expressed
4.
E (recessive) — gene that is expressed only in the homozygous state
5.
C (heterozygous) — genotypes made of two different alleles

11. What do the letters on the outside of the Punnett square stand for?
They stand for the
parents' alleles (or the parents' genotypes). One side represents one parent, and the other side represents the other parent.
12. What do the letters on the inside of the Punnett square stand for?
They stand for the
possible offspring (or the children's genotypes).
